The past week: Kulcer won the Tri-State Track Coaches Associatio­n Class 3A cross country meet at California (Pa.) University with a time of 18:51.63 to beat Kiski Area’s Eliza Miler by nearly 22 seconds.

Check this out: Kulcer, a freshman, and her twin sister Robin transferre­d to North Allegheny from the Baltimore area just before the school year and have taken over as the 1-2 runners for the three-time defending WPIAL Class 3A team champion Tigers. She also finished fifth at the Red, White and Blue Classic and second at the PIAA Foundation Invitation­al.

How did you get into running? I liked running in Maryland and just ran around my house because it was fun. Then my parents decided that I should do a 5K race when I was 9-yearsold, I got first in my age group and people wanted me to join their club and go to nationals with them. After that, I just fell in love with it.

What has it been like transition­ing to a new school and a new team? It’s been a great experience. Everyone had been very supportive and very nice.

My teammates are all so kind and just make a great team together.

What’s it like running in Baltimore as compared to Pittsburgh? The courses were flat. There were no hills and there were no woods. It was mostly on grass.

Did you have to change your running style? Well, it’s hilly here, but I like the hills.

How was it coming into an establishe­d program and taking over as No. 1 as a freshman? I may be a freshman, but I just try to do my best and place for the team. I just want to make myself a better person every day.

What was it like winning TSTCA? I think that winning TriStates is a really great honor as a freshman.

What’s it like running with your twin sister? We’ve been running together for a lot of years and that experience has been great.

Do you like beating her? I think we push each other.

What do you like to do for fun? I like playing the flute, me and my sister like cooking and I like going outside and being with my family and friends.

What’s your specialty in the kitchen? We’ve recently been making a lot of Asian-Chinese Bao and we make them in different shapes, like farm animals or Christmas-themed and we just fill them with random stuff.

What are you binging right now? My family likes to watch The Lego Masters and my sisters and I like watching Halloween Baking Championsh­ips. Do you aspire to be a chef someday? No. I just like it as a hobby.
